Alcohol and drug assessments
Adolescent substance abuse is an area that we, as a society, are struggling greatly to get out in front of. Each year, more and more young people are losing touch with their goals and dreams due to what many see as “normal teenage behavior.” The amount of time that it takes for a young person to become dependent upon substances is much shorter than it used to be. For this reason, it’s critical to be able to accurately identify what role alcohol and drug abuse is playing in the struggling young person. The very nature of substance abuse is often times deceptive and subtle. And many teens using drugs have tremendous abilities in keeping this unhealthy behavior under the radar.
